White Glazed Santa Claus Figurine with Gold Accents

This is a white ceramic or porcelain figurine depicting Santa Claus, likely intended for Christmas holiday decoration. The Santa is rendered in an all-white, glazed finish, giving it a clean, monochrome aesthetic, with the exception of some metallic accents. He is presented in a seated or reclining posture, with discernible features such as a prominent beard, a flowing hat, and what appears to be a sack filled with toys or gifts in front of him. Details like his eyes and nose are subtly sculpted rather than painted. The figure's coat has three circular, possibly raised, buttons on the front, rendered in the same white glaze. There are gold-colored accents visible: a small, irregular design on his left shoulder (viewer's right), and what appears to be a repair or decorative element on the lower front left of the figure, resembling a crack filled with gold pigment, typical of Kintsugi-style repair, though it could also be a decorative application. Santa is holding a golden staff or scepter in his right hand, adorned with a white ribbon and a large, intricately textured golden flower or star-shaped embellishment. The craftsmanship appears to be reasonably detailed, with clear shaping of the beard, hat, and gifts. The white glaze is consistent across the visible surface, indicating a standard production quality. The overall design suggests a contemporary or modern holiday decor item, perhaps from the late 20th or early 21st century. The Kintsugi-like gold detailing, if indeed a repair, adds a unique characteristic and potential story to the piece, while if decorative, it adds a touch of subtle opulence.
